Odia Pakhya celebrations: Self-help groups, anganwadi workers prepare traditional dishes



Berhampur: From pakhala (fermented rice), pulao, kanji, besara, kakara to manda — varieties of traditional Odia delicacies were on offer at a competition jointly organized by the Berhampur Municipal Corporation (BeMC) and the women and child development department in silk city as part of the ongoing fortnight-long Odia Pakhya celebrations by the govt since April 1.
To promote and preserve Odia culture, the govt is celebrating Odia Pakhya, which will be over on Odia New Year on Monday.
Around 60 women, most of them the members of the self-help groups and anganwadi workers, prepared the traditional Odia dishes, which was one of the themes of the celebration. Popular dishes like dalma (lentil and vegetable curry), various items made from saga (green leaves) and different types of sweets like khiri, pithas like kakara, arisha and manda (rice cakes), among others, were on offer.
“We are very happy as the women in the city prepared these popular dishes with ingredients available locally and their unique cooking techniques. All items are tasty,” said Sanghamitra Dalei, BeMC mayor, who was the chief guest at the event.
“We had asked the participants to prepare only traditional Odia dishes,” said Kalpana Kumari Sahu, child development project officer.
Geetanjali Samantara, a community organiser (BeMC), said the turnout of participants were more than their expectations.
